GERMAN 302 - Advanced German II:Contemporary German Life and Culture

Description:
A course aimed at developing an active command of the language and familiarity with contemporary German life and culture. Drawing on a variety of sources and materials, students discuss topics relevant to German-speaking cultures today; social and political issues; everyday life; art, film, literature. Activities may include journals and reports, debates, role-playing and performance. Taught in German. Course Attributes: World Language Distribution II 3 Lect Hrs, 3 Credits
